How much do remote chicago board trade jobs pay per year?

As of Sep 5, 2026, the average yearly pay for remote chicago board trade in the United States is $77,940.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$51,000.00 and $100,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

Job description

Job Description Skilled Trades Recruiter - Hybrid Location: Nashville, TN Are you passionate about connecting skilled trades professionals with top opportunities. Kodiak Labor Solutions is looking for a Skilled Trades Recruiter to join our team. This remote role requires light travel and is open to candidates based in the Knoxville, TN area.

You'll specialize in sourcing and placing pipefitters, electricians, millwrights and other skilled trades professionals within the manufacturing and construction industries. Key Responsibilities: Source & Attract Talent: Utilize job boards, social media, and networking to recruit licensed trades professionals. Screen & Interview: Assess candidates' skills, certifications, and experience to ensure a strong match.

Write Engaging Job Descriptions: Craft optimized job postings tailored to skilled trades roles. Candidate Support: Guide candidates through the hiring process from initial contact to onboarding. Industry Insights: Stay informed on market trends, certifications, and salary benchmarks.

Pipeline Development: Build and maintain a network of trades professionals for future hiring needs. Interviews: Conduct on-site interviews at client offices in Knoxville, Nashville and Kingsport, TN What You Bring: Experience recruiting in skilled trades, construction, or industrial sectors. Proven ability to pipeline, source and hire pipefitters, electricians, millwrights and other skilled trades professionals Strong knowledge of trade certifications and industry terminology.

Excellent communication, relationship-building, and organizational skills. Proficiency with recruitment tools and software. Ability to manage multiple positions in a fast-paced environment.

Residency in the Knoxville, TN area (required). Why Join Kodiak Labor Solutions.
